Ensign 220 Auto-Range Medium Format Folding Rangefinder Camera 6x6 As Is Rare.
Shutter and aperture working, though shutter has not been tested for accuracy.
Expect bellows to have some pinholes, and also one larger light leak near the front. At some point, the original lens was replaced with an early Zuiko lens, which may be better than what came on the camera originally. Ensign Epsilon shutter still present (has some paint chipped - see photos).
Camera sometimes latches closed fully, but most of the time, I can’t get it to. It will ship in open position, but very securely packed. It seems like whatever is preventing it from closing is an easy fix, but I can’t pinpoint what the issue is. When I purchased this camera, it closed every time, so something probably just came loose.
Some wear to body consistent with age. Some leather grain is smoothed, there are some minor dents and scrapes, but nothing serious. Leather handle still sturdy. Red window, sliding cover, and dual format sliding mechanism all present and working.
With a little love, this would make a nice, useable camera. High end English construction from the 50s, and this camera has seen a lot. It’s definitely got character.
